Early Life and Athletic Beginnings
Born on January 24, 1999, in Montgomery, Alabama, Henry Ruggs displayed remarkable athletic abilities from an early age. Standing at 5 feet 11 inches and weighing 188 pounds, his physique and speed set him apart. Attending Robert E. Lee High School, Ruggs initially focused on basketball and track but later shifted his attention to football during his junior year. His natural talent became evident as he scored 20 touchdowns in just nine games during his senior year. His performance earned him over 20 scholarship offers, ultimately leading him to play for the University of Alabama.

College Career and Rise to Fame
Ruggs began his collegiate football journey in 2017 with the Alabama Crimson Tide. During his freshman year, he played 14 games, recording six touchdowns and gaining 229 yards from 12 receptions. His sophomore year marked significant progress, with 46 receptions totaling 741 yards and 11 touchdowns. In 2018, Ruggs contributed to Alabama’s national championship win. His junior year solidified his reputation as a star athlete, with 40 receptions, 746 yards, and seven touchdowns. After three successful seasons, he declared for the 2020 NFL Draft, leaving college with 24 career touchdowns.
NFL Career and Financial Success
In 2020, Henry Ruggs was selected as the 12th overall pick by the Las Vegas Raiders, becoming the first wide receiver drafted that year. His rookie contract was valued at $16.67 million, fully guaranteed, with a $9.68 million signing bonus. Ruggs played 13 games in his rookie season, recording 26 receptions for 452 yards and two touchdowns. In 2021, he participated in seven games, achieving 24 receptions for 469 yards and two touchdowns. The 2021 Car Accident and Its Consequences
On November 2, 2021, Ruggs was involved in a tragic car accident in Las Vegas. Driving at 156 mph with a blood alcohol level twice the legal limit, his vehicle collided with another car, resulting in the death of 23-year-old Tina Tintor and her dog. This incident led to his immediate release from the Raiders and multiple legal charges, including DUI resulting in death and reckless driving. In August 2023, Ruggs was sentenced to a prison term of three to ten years, significantly impacting his career and finances.
Financial Repercussions
The aftermath of the accident had severe financial consequences. The Las Vegas Raiders terminated Ruggs’ contract, reclaiming a significant portion of his signing bonus and future salary guarantees. Legal fees, court settlements, and the loss of endorsement deals further diminished his wealth. Although his net worth was estimated to be around $6 million before the incident, it had declined to approximately $4 million by 2025.
